Aspose.Cells を使用して Excel でリスト オブジェクトを作成および管理する

導入

このチュートリアルでは、Aspose.Cells for .NET を使用して Excel でリスト オブジェクトを作成するプロセスについて説明します。データをより効率的に管理したい場合や、Excel タスクを効率化したい場合など、このガイドでは環境の設定から変更の保存まですべてをカバーし、スムーズなコーディング エクスペリエンスを実現します。

前提条件

コードに進む前に、次のものを用意してください。

C# の基本的な理解

C# に精通していれば、スムーズに理解できるようになります。この言語を初めて使用する場合は、多数のオンライン リソースが役立ちます。

統合開発環境 (IDE)

C# コードを記述して実行するには、IDE が必要です。Visual Studio が一般的な選択肢ですが、JetBrains Rider や Visual Studio Code などの代替品を使用することもできます。

.NET 用 Aspose.Cells

Aspose.Cellsライブラリを以下からダウンロードしてください。ここまずはお試しになりたい場合は、無料トライアルをご利用いただけます。

プロジェクトのセットアップ

新しい C# プロジェクトを作成し、関連する DLL を組み込むことで Aspose.Cells ライブラリへの参照を追加します。

すべての設定が完了したら、コーディング プロセスに進みましょう。

必要なパッケージをインポートする

必要な名前空間をインポートして C# ファイルを開始します。

using System.IO;
using Aspose.Cells;

この手順は、Aspose.Cells によって提供される機能にアクセスできるようになるため、不可欠です。

プロセスを管理しやすいステップに分解してみましょう。

ステップ1: ドキュメントディレクトリを設定する

まず、Excel ファイルが保存されているパスを指定します。これは、ドキュメントの読み込みと保存に不可欠です。

string dataDir = "Your Document Directory"; //このパスを更新してください!

これを作業スペースの設定と考えてください。画家にきれいなキャンバスが必要なのと同じです。

ステップ2: ワークブックオブジェクトを作成する

次に、Workbook Excel ファイルを表すオブジェクト:

Workbook workbook = new Workbook(dataDir + "book1.xls");

このアクションによりワークブックが開き、そのすべてのデータが操作可能になります。

ステップ3: リストオブジェクトコレクションにアクセスする

次に、最初のワークシート内のリスト オブジェクトにアクセスします。

Aspose.Cells.Tables.ListObjectCollection listObjects = workbook.Worksheets[0].ListObjects;

この行は、特定のツールを探すためにツールボックスに手を伸ばすのと同様に、リスト オブジェクトを取得します。

ステップ4: リストオブジェクトを追加する

次に、指定したデータ範囲に基づいてリストを追加してみましょう。

listObjects.Add(1, 1, 7, 5, true);

ここで、パラメータ(1, 1, 7, 5)リストのデータ範囲の開始座標と終了座標を定義します。true範囲にヘッダーが含まれていることを示します。この手順でリストの基礎が構築されます。

ステップ5: リストの合計を有効にする

リストを要約するには、簡単に計算できるように合計行を有効にします。

listObjects[0].ShowTotals = true;

この機能は、Excel シートの下部にある自動計算機のように機能し、合計計算を簡素化します。

ステップ6: 特定の列の合計を計算する

列目の合計を計算する方法を指定します。

listObjects[0].ListColumns[4].TotalsCalculation = Aspose.Cells.Tables.TotalsCalculation.Sum; 

これにより、指定された列の値を合計するように Excel に指示し、合計を簡単に追跡できるようになります。

ステップ7: ワークブックを保存する

最後に、ワークブックを保存して変更を確認します。

workbook.Save(dataDir + "output.xls");

このコードを実行すると、苦労して作成した作業が新しい Excel ファイルに保存され、タスクが完了します。

結論

おめでとうございます。Aspose.Cells for .NET を使用して Excel にリスト オブジェクトを作成しました。環境の設定方法、Excel ファイルの操作方法、変更内容の保存方法を学習しました。この知識は、データの整理に役立つだけでなく、スプレッドシートに重要な機能を追加します。

よくある質問

Aspose.Cells とは何ですか?

Aspose.Cells は、C# を含むさまざまなプログラミング言語で Excel ドキュメントをプログラム的に作成および管理するための強力な API です。

Aspose.Cells を他のプログラミング言語で使用できますか?

はい。このガイドは .NET に重点を置いていますが、Aspose.Cells は Java、Android、Python でも利用できます。

Aspose.Cells のライセンスは必要ですか?

はい、フル機能を使用するにはライセンスが必要ですが、まずは無料トライアルで機能を試すことができます。ぜひお試しください。ここ.

マシンに Excel をインストールする必要がありますか?

いいえ、Aspose.Cells では、Excel ファイルを作成または操作するために、マシンに Excel がインストールされている必要はありません。

さらに詳しいドキュメントはどこで見つかりますか?

詳しい情報と詳細なドキュメントについては、サイトをご覧ください。ここ.